ICH Q10 is a guideline designed to establish a comprehensive pharmaceutical quality system throughout the product life cycle. It provides a framework to ensure consistent product quality, reduce risks, and comply with regulatory requirements. The focus is on integrating quality management into every stage, from development to distribution, using a proactive approach.

The Essence of ICH Q10
At its core, ICH Q10 is a proactive approach to quality management that emphasizes prevention rather than detection. It shifts the focus from reactive measures to a culture of continuous improvement, where quality is embedded into every aspect of the pharmaceutical lifecycle, from research and development to manufacturing and distribution.
Key Principles of ICH Q10
- Life Cycle Perspective: ICH Q10 recognizes that quality is a journey that begins at the earliest stages of product development and continues throughout the product’s lifespan. It encourages companies to consider quality factors from the outset, ensuring that they are integrated into all aspects of the process.
- Risk-Based Thinking: A cornerstone of ICH Q10, risk-based thinking involves identifying, assessing, and controlling potential risks that could impact product quality. By prioritizing risks based on their likelihood and severity, companies can allocate resources effectively and focus on areas that require the most attention.
- Continuous Improvement: ICH Q10 fosters a culture of continuous improvement, where organizations are constantly seeking ways to enhance their quality systems. This involves setting clear objectives, monitoring performance, and implementing corrective actions when necessary.
- Knowledge Management: Effective knowledge management is essential for maintaining a high-quality pharmaceutical product. ICH Q10 emphasizes the importance of capturing, sharing, and utilizing knowledge throughout the organization to support decision-making and drive innovation.
- Leadership and Commitment: ICH Q10 recognizes that quality is a top-down initiative that requires strong leadership and commitment from all levels of the organization. Top management must provide the necessary resources, support, and guidance to ensure that quality is a priority.

Key Elements of an ICH Q10-Compliant PQS
- Quality Management System: An effective quality management system provides the framework for planning, implementing, controlling, and improving quality. It includes elements such as quality planning, quality assurance, and quality control.
- Quality Risk Management: A systematic approach to identifying, assessing, and controlling risks is essential for ensuring product quality. This involves using tools such as risk assessment matrices and failure mode and effects analysis (FMEA).
- Knowledge Management: A well-structured knowledge management system helps organizations capture, share, and utilize knowledge effectively. This can include databases, training programs, and quality manuals.
- Performance and Improvement: Continuous monitoring and improvement are key to maintaining a high-quality PQS. This involves setting performance indicators, conducting audits, and implementing corrective actions as needed.
- Leadership and Commitment: Strong leadership and commitment from top management are essential for driving quality initiatives. Leaders must provide the necessary resources, support, and guidance to ensure that quality is a priority throughout the organization.
Implementing ICH Q10: A Step-by-Step Guide
1. Assessment
The first step in implementing ICH Q10 is to conduct a thorough assessment of your existing quality system. This involves:
- Identifying current practices: Evaluate your organization’s current quality practices, policies, and procedures.
- Identifying gaps: Compare your existing system to the requirements of ICH Q10 to identify any gaps or areas for improvement.
- Assessing resources: Evaluate the availability of resources, such as personnel, budget, and infrastructure, to support ICH Q10 implementation.
- Identifying stakeholders: Identify key stakeholders within the organization who will be involved in the implementation process.
2. Planning
Once you have assessed your existing quality system, you can develop a comprehensive plan for implementing ICH Q10. The plan should include:
- Clear objectives: Define specific objectives for ICH Q10 implementation, such as improving product quality, reducing risks, or enhancing regulatory compliance.
- Timeline: Establish a timeline for implementation, setting milestones and deadlines for each phase of the process.
- Responsibilities: Assign responsibilities to individuals or teams within the organization, ensuring that everyone understands their role in the implementation process.
- Resource allocation: Allocate the necessary resources, including budget, personnel, and infrastructure, to support ICH Q10 implementation.
- Communication plan: Develop a communication plan to keep stakeholders informed about the progress of the implementation process.
3. Implementation
The implementation phase involves putting your ICH Q10 plan into action. This includes:
- Training and education: Provide training and education to employees on ICH Q10 principles, requirements, and procedures.
- Process changes: Implement necessary changes to your quality system to align with ICH Q10 requirements.
- Documentation: Develop and maintain documentation, such as quality manuals, procedures, and records, to support ICH Q10 implementation.
- Risk assessment: Conduct regular risk assessments to identify and address potential quality issues.
- Monitoring and control: Monitor and control quality throughout the product lifecycle, ensuring that processes are being followed and quality standards are being met.
4. Validation
Once ICH Q10 has been implemented, it is important to validate its effectiveness. This involves:
- Audits: Conduct internal and external audits to assess compliance with ICH Q10 requirements and identify areas for improvement.
- Reviews: Review quality data and metrics to evaluate the performance of your quality system.
- Performance metrics: Establish key performance indicators (KPIs) to measure the effectiveness of your ICH Q10 implementation.
5. Continuous Improvement
ICH Q10 is not a one-time event but a continuous process. To maintain a high-quality PQS, it is essential to:
- Review and update: Regularly review and update your ICH Q10 implementation plan to reflect changes in regulatory requirements, industry best practices, or your organization’s goals.
- Learn from experience: Analyze quality data and metrics to identify areas for improvement and learn from mistakes.
- Stay informed: Stay updated on the latest developments in quality management and regulatory requirements.
